/**
* Process the middleware and handler
* @param request - The request object
* @param middlewares - The middleware array
* @param handler - The handler function
* @returns A promise that resolves to a response
*/
async processMiddleware(request, middlewares, handler) {
// Get the length of the middleware array
const middlewareLen = middlewares.length;
// Fast path: single middleware with no after functions
if (middlewareLen === 1) {
// Get the first middleware
const result = await middlewares[0](request);
// If the result is a response, return it
if (result instanceof Response) {
return result;
}
// If the result is not a function, return the handler
if (typeof result !== 'function') {
return handler(request);
}
// If the result is a function, return the result of the handler
return result(await handler(request));
}
// Stack to store "after" functions
// Regular path with pre-allocated afterStack
const afterStack = new Array(middlewareLen);
// Initialize the after middleware counter
let afterCount = 0;
// Process "before" logic
for (let i = 0; i < middlewareLen; i++) {
// Get the current middleware
const result = await middlewares[i](request);
// If the result is a response, return it
if (result instanceof Response) {
return result; // Short-circuit with a response
}
// If the result is a function, save it to the afterStack
else if (typeof result === 'function') {
afterStack[afterCount++] = result;
}
// If undefined, proceed to next middleware
}
// Get response from handler
let response = await handler(request);
// Fast path: no after functions
if (afterCount === 0) {
return response;
}
// Fast path: single after function
if (afterCount === 1) {
return afterStack[0](response);
}
// Process "after" logic in reverse order
for (let i = afterCount - 1; i >= 0; i--) {
response = await afterStack[i](response);
}
// Return the responseF
return response;
}
